    /** MAILBOX HANDLING API */

    /**
     * Enables synchronization of identified mailbox. This means
     * that the plugin can connect to server to do synchronization
     * of the mailbox when necessary or stay connected all the time.
     * The actual functionality depends on user settings and plugin
     * implementation.
     *
     * All collections (mail etc.) supported by the plugin and
     * enabled by user settings are synchronized.
     *
     * This function sets identified mailbox online but it may
     * have a side effect that also other mailboxes of the same
     * plugin are set online.
     *
     * Connection is set offline normally by using specific function
     * for this purpose. There are also other reasons for ending up
     * in offline state like network error or scheduling.
     *
     * @param aMailBoxId mailbox id request is accessed to
     */
     virtual void GoOnlineL( const TFSMailMsgId& aMailBoxId ) = 0;

    /**
     * Disables mailbox synchronization. Connection by the plugin
     * to synchronize identified mailbox is not allowed after this.
     *
     * If GoOnlineL has effect on other mailboxes of the
     * same plugin then this function has effect on those
     * mailboxes also.
     *
     * @param aMailBoxId mailbox id request is accessed to
     */
     virtual void GoOfflineL( const TFSMailMsgId& aMailBoxId ) = 0;

    /**
     * Forces synchronization of mailbox. This can be called
     * whether the mailbox is currently offline or online. In
     * case the mailbox is offline in the beginning, connection
     * is made up for the time of the synchronization.
     *
     * All collections (mail etc.) supported by the plugin and
     * enabled by user settings are synchronized.
     *
     * This is an asynchronous operation and the request id
     * is returned for cancelling purpose.
     *
     * Observer is given as a parameter to enable callbacks
     * related to this operation. Alternatively user can use
     * empty implementation of the observer function and rely
     * only on events. Notice that the event system is not as
     * comprehensive as the observing way do this.
     *
     * @param aMailBoxId defines mailbox
     * @param aOperationObserver is client provided observer that
     *        will receive progress notifications during the operation.
     * @param aRequestId identifies asynchronous request if parallel
     * requests exist
     * @param aSilentConnection defines if connection is needed to be
     *        silent connection or non-silent one (default).
     */
     virtual void RefreshNowL( const TFSMailMsgId& aMailBoxId,
                               MFSMailRequestObserver& aOperationObserver,
                               TInt aRequestId,
                               const TBool aSilentConnection=EFalse ) = 0;

    /** Search API */

    /**
     * Asyncronous call for starting search for given string. Only one search can be
     * performed at a time.
     *
     *
     * This function will search for message's containing the given search string.
     * The search will be performed on the all message fields: To, Cc, Bcc, subject, body.
     * The search client will be notified of each found message,
     * and upon completion of the search.  Only one search can be performed at a time.
     *
     * To change the sort order in the search result, use the same search string in the
     * but change the aSortCriteria parameter.  The store "caches" the search
     * results generated by the same search string.
     *
     * The function will leave with KErrInUse if a search is already in progress.
     *
     * /note Only works if the store is in an authenticated state,
     *  otherwise this function leaves with KErrNotReady
     *
     * @paran aMailBoxId id of the mailbox where messages are to be searched
     * @param aFolderIds list of folders where messages are to be searched
     *        global or folder specific search depends on the size of array is 0 or not.
     * @param aSearchStrings text strings that will be searched from different message fields.
     * @param aSortCriteria sort criteria for the results
     * @param aSearchObserver client observer that will be notified about search status.
     *
     */
     virtual void SearchL( const TFSMailMsgId& aMailBoxId,
                           const RArray<TFSMailMsgId>& aFolderIds,
                           const RPointerArray<TDesC>& aSearchStrings,
                           const TFSMailSortCriteria& aSortCriteria,
                           MFSMailBoxSearchObserver& aSearchObserver ) = 0;


    /**
     * Cancels current search. Does nothing if there is not any search.
     * The search client will not be called back after this function is called.
     *
     * \note CancelSearch() method does NOT clear the search result cached in the store.
     *       A different sort order can be used for the same search string, and the
     *       cache will be utilized.  Only by using a different search string can the
     *       cache be cleaned.
     *
     * @paran aMailBoxId id of the mailbox where the search should be cancelled
     */
     virtual void CancelSearch( const TFSMailMsgId& aMailBoxId ) = 0;

    /**
     * Inform the store to clean up its cache for search results.
     *
     * This method cancels the the ongoing search (if exists), and then clean ups store's cache.
     *
     * This function should be called when search results are no longer in display.
     *
     * @paran aMailBoxId id of the mailbox where the search cache should be cleared
     */
     virtual void ClearSearchResultCache( const TFSMailMsgId& aMailBoxId ) = 0;
